2:06Now PlayingTop News | On Saturday, both residents and visitors were welcome to enter Srinagar's Tulip Garden, which is situated on the banks of Dal Lake. The famous garden was officially opened in the morning to a big crowd of visitors and residents. Across 55 hectares, a record 17 lakh tulip bulbs have been planted in the garden. There are now 73 different tulip types in existence after the planting of five additional cultivars. There are several types of red, yellow, and pink tulips in the lovely garden at the base of the Zabarwan Mountain Range, both late flowering and early blooming.
